Jack lifting equipment and lifting method thereof
The invention discloses jack lifting equipment and a lifting method thereof. The jack lifting equipment comprises a walking bracket system (1), a translation system (2) mounted on the outer side of the walking bracket system, and a lifting system (3) connected with the translation system, wherein the walking support system comprises a supporting frame (11), four vertical rods (12) and universal wheels (13), wherein the supporting frame (11) is formed by welding metal components and is in a three-dimensional rectangular shape, the four vertical rods (12) are welded in the four corners of a bearing frame, and the universal wheels (13) are installed at the bottom ends of the vertical rods. The translation system comprises a rectangular rail frame (21) arranged on the outer side of the supporting frame and a translation trolley (22) which is installed in the rectangular rail frame and can reciprocate along the upper rail and the lower rail. The problems that in the bridge superstructure prestress tensioning construction process, an aerial work jack is inconvenient to position accurately and difficult to operate are effectively solved, the structure is stable, operation is easy and convenient, and construction is safe.
